On Wed, Jun 08, 2011 at 04:10:54PM +0200, Jan Kiszka wrote:
> Licensing of the virtio headers is no clarified. So we can finally
> resolve the clumbsy and constantly buggy #ifdef'ery around old KVM and
> virtio headers. Recent example: current qemu-kvm does not build against
> 2.6.32 headers.
> 
> This series introduces an import mechanism for all required Linux
> headers so that the appropriate versions can be kept safely inside the
> QEMU tree. I've incorporated all the valuable review comments on the
> first version and rebased the result over current uq/master after
> rebasing that one over current QEMU master.
> 
> Please note that I had no chance to test-build PPC or s390.
> 
> Beside the header topic, this series also includes a few assorted KVM
> cleanup patches so that my queue is empty again.

Applied all, thanks.
